Output 84ffb1b594a0b182e07b38011c56bcb67e3e93acb00f0204a0c2854983d28e2d:4

value
771609
script pubkey
OP_0 OP_PUSHBYTES_20 5b9cb4500c7dd9157636d69178fd3fe6df2f3eb3
address
bc1qtwwtg5qv0hv32a3k66gh3lflum0j704ny8k0p3
transaction
84ffb1b594a0b182e07b38011c56bcb67e3e93acb00f0204a0c2854983d28e2d
spent
true